- The new carburetor doesn't have a choke on it. Why would anyone do this to themselves?!!?? Here is my experience installing the new carburetor and testing it out for a week. It took me some time to tune the carburetor and get it right. The idle mixture screws were not where I initially expected. After going through all the vacuum lines, my car is now making more vacuum and performing better! Very happy with the Brawler carburetor so far!
